The beagle and bulldog mix, also known as the bullbeagle, is a crossbreed dog that combines the friendly and curious nature of the beagle with the strength and determination of the bulldog. This playful and affectionate dog makes a great companion for families with children and other pets.

The beagle and bulldog mix is a medium-sized dog, typically weighing between 20 and 40 pounds. They have a short, muscular build with a broad chest and a large head. Their coat is short and smooth, and comes in a variety of colors, including black, brown, white, and brindle.

The beagle and bulldog mix is a highly intelligent and trainable dog. They are eager to please their owners and respond well to positive reinforcement. However, they can also be stubborn at times, so it is important to be patient and consistent with their training.

The beagle and bulldog mix is a relatively healthy breed, but they are prone to certain health problems, such as hip dysplasia, elbow dysplasia, and cherry eye. It is important to take your dog to the vet for regular checkups to ensure that they are healthy and happy.
